Guadalcanal Diary was formed in Marietta, GA in 1981. They were tagged as part of the Jangle Pop movement and often compared to fellow Georgia band R.E.M., which was due in part to sharing producer Don Dixon. After an independent debut EP in 1983, the band released their first full length album Walking In The Shadow Of The Big Man on DB records. A music video was produced for the song Watusi Rodeo and submitted as part of the MTV show Basement Tapes. The video caught the attention of Elektra records, who offered the band a recording contract and reissued the LP in 1985. It quickly became a college radio favorite and remains a respected Alternative classic.
